Trend in Georgia
| Year | Applications | Originated | Denial rate | Median rate | Rank in state |
|---|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2023 | 139 | 85 | 9.4% | 6.75% | #267 |
| 2024 | 190 | 108 | 12.1% | 6.75% | #239 |
| 2025 | 203 | 131 | 9.9% | 6.63% | #247 |

Where in Georgia
Counties with the most Primary Residential Mortgage applications in 2025.
| County | Applications | Originated | Denied | Denial rate |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| Coweta County | 28 | 19 | 4 | 14.3% |
| Cobb County | 25 | 18 | 5 | 20.0% |
| Gwinnett County | 14 | 9 | 1 | 7.1% |
| Paulding County | 9 | 8 | 1 | 11.1% |
| Clayton County | 9 | 6 | 0 | 0.0% |
| Fayette County | 9 | 6 | 0 | 0.0% |
| Fulton County | 7 | 7 | 0 | 0.0% |
| Heard County | 7 | 5 | 0 | 0.0% |
| Henry County | 7 | 4 | 0 | 0.0% |
| Muscogee County | 7 | 3 | 1 | 14.3% |
